Despite its growth potential, the Transformer Oil Market faces several challenges that could hinder its expansion. One of the primary restraints is the volatility of raw material prices, particularly petrochemicals used in the production of mineral-based transformer oils. These fluctuations can impact production costs, leading to increased prices for end-users. Additionally, the stringent regulatory standards concerning environmental protection and safety create barriers for market players, especially for those who produce mineral oils that may not meet the evolving compliance requirements.
Furthermore, the increasing adoption of dry-type transformers, which do not require oil for insulation or cooling, poses a significant threat to traditional transformer oil usage. This shift is driven by the advantages of dry transformers, such as reduced fire risk and lower environmental impacts, leading to a potential decline in demand for transformer oil. The lack of expertise in handling and disposing of transformer oils, especially in regions with less developed infrastructure, also contributes to the market's challenges, as improper management can result in environmental and health hazards.

The Transformer Oil Market is primarily segmented into mineral oil-based, silicone-based, and bio-based transformer oils. Among these, mineral oil-based transformer oils hold the largest market share due to their widespread use in transformers because of their excellent electrical insulation properties and thermal stability. However, they are facing increasing scrutiny due to environmental concerns. Silicone-based transformer oils are gaining traction as they offer higher thermal stability and are less flammable compared to mineral oils. They are expected to exhibit significant growth as industries focus on safer and more efficient options. Bio-based transformer oils, while currently a smaller segment, are projected to grow rapidly as sustainability becomes a priority for many industries, driven by increasing regulatory pressures and consumer preferences towards environmentally friendly products.
Application Segment Analysis
The applications of transformer oils are primarily categorized into power transformers, distribution transformers, and specialty transformers. Power transformers account for the largest share of the application segment due to their critical role in the transmission and distribution of electricity at high voltages. This segment is expected to continue its dominance, driven by the increasing demand for electricity and the expansion of the power infrastructure globally. Distribution transformers, which facilitate the actual distribution of electricity to end-users, are also anticipated to see robust growth. This growth is linked to urbanization and infrastructural development in emerging economies. Specialty transformers, used in niche applications such as oil and gas, telecommunications, and renewable energy sectors, represent a rapidly growing sub-segment, fueled by the need for enhanced efficiency and reliability in these critical applications.
